Position Summary

The Senior Member Credit Analyst will efficiently monitor and accurately analyze the financial condition of member institutions of the Bank. In addition to preparing timely and accurate reports regarding member financial conditions and trends, the Senior Member Credit Analyst will prepare various reports for stakeholders and underwrite advance requests and other extensions of credit from the Bank.


The Analyst will also be integrally involved with the efficient maintenance of the Department’s financial database. He/She will accurately prepare quarterly Power BI Data Sorts for the FHLB membership in the Department's prescribed format, and other financial reports as directed by the Manager of Member Credit or Director of Credit.


The Analyst will work with other team members on special projects. These special projects often require the ability to create ad hoc financial monitoring reports from several extensive financial databases. The person will also work closely with other team members to develop new and more efficient approaches and methods to analyze financial institutions and their holding companies.

Specific Responsibilities

· Efficiently perform the financial analysis of member institutions. The analyst will initially work on reviews of member banks and credit unions and will be roped into analyzing less complex insurance members, over time. The analysis requires effective use of Credit Department and Regulatory Agency databases, information from outside financial information vendors and credit rating agencies, publicly released reports, and direct contact with senior management of the institutions.

· Accurately prepare comprehensive and timely written reports in the Department's prescribed formats, covering the financial condition and prospects of members and prospective members.

· Present member upgrades/downgrades at Credit Committee.

· When trained and authorized, underwrite and approve advances (loans) to members per Credit Department procedures.

· Accurately and efficiently assist in the maintenance of the Credit Department's financial database. Perform, along with other team members, the timely update of the database to reflect latest quarterly financials, any membership changes and changes to internal ratings, credit, and collateral status. Download quarterly financial data for all members from the vendor database to the Department's database. Prepare selected quarterly Trend Analysis Reports and Power BI based Data Sorts that reflect members' indebtedness, capital, asset quality, earnings, liquidity, and growth, etc. Prepare other sorts and reports as directed. Efficiently review all reports for accuracy.

· Run member/industry financial data through the Bank’s credit models. Perform back-testing and benchmarking of the credit models to assess model performance.

· Assist in the preparation of the monthly Credit Committee meeting package, including producing reports related to the financial condition of the membership. Will also help with compiling meeting minutes after the meeting.

· Work closely with the other team members on special projects undertaken to meet the overall goals and objectives of the Credit Department.

· Work closely with other team members to implement enhancements to the Credit Department’s monitoring processes and reports to create efficiencies and effective dashboards and key performance indicator reports.

· Stay informed of changes to the regulations and reporting changes of the NCUA and FDIC to the quarterly call reports.
